Embracing Ayurveda: Simple Home Remedies for Weight Reduction
Ayurveda, a traditional Indian system of medicine, offers gentle approaches to weight management. Incorporating easy home remedies into your daily routine can aid in your journey towards achieving a healthy weight.
One Ayurvedic principle is balancing the three humors: Vata, Pitta, and Kapha. Every doshas play a distinct role in your body's operations.
By understanding your predominant dosha, you can adapt your diet and lifestyle to promote weight loss. Let us say, if you have a Vata strong tendency, consuming warm, grounding foods like broths can be beneficial.
A few common Ayurvedic remedies for weight reduction include:
* Warm lemon water with a pinch of turmeric at sunrise to stimulate your metabolism.
* Incorporating ginger into your daily food intake to improve gut health.
* Practicing yoga regularly to reduce stress, which can in turn help with weight management.
Remember, Ayurveda is about comprehensive well-being. By implementing subtle changes in your lifestyle and incorporating these simple home remedies, you can achieve a more balanced weight and overall wellness.
